Event narrative (NOAA)

Periods of light snow produced a dusting of snow, mainly 1/4 inch or less, across Franklin County. The snow accumulations were confined mainly to grassy areas. However, some slush on a road near Dercherd resulted in a single care automobile accident which claimed the life of an on duty police officer.
